Bleach Posted September 4, 2011 Share Posted September 4, 2011 The '51 Cadillac I had didn't have "Park" on the selector. You put it N and set the parking brake.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
Guest Straight eight Posted September 5, 2011 Share Posted September 5, 2011 That Caddie DID have a park of sorts. Put in Neutral, turn off the key, and pull it into reverse, and it had a Park position.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
PONTIAC1953 Posted September 5, 2011 Share Posted September 5, 2011 hi wildcat, you may need to adjust the shift linkage a little bit, straight eight is correct, with the single or dual range hydra-matic, you could do it like straight eight said, or just put it in reverse first, then turn the ignition off, when the fluid pressure went to nothing, a spring would engage the parking pawl to the tailshaft, and the car wouldn't move. charles coker, 1953 pontiac tech advisor. Guest Straight eight Posted September 6, 2011 Share Posted September 6, 2011 whats the park position on the colmn for than?i do not understand alot about this carIts kinda confusing. The reverse selection for park is on the Hydra Matic, NOT Dyna Flow.We got sidetracked on park position. Sorry bout that.Dyna Flow only parks with selector in Park, and it is adjustable if the rebuilder put it together correctly.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
